《人月神话》读书笔记2

首先,布鲁克斯提出了“没有银弹”的原则:没有任何一种单一的方法或工具可以解决软件开发中所有的问题。因此,我们需要不断尝试和实验,以找到最适合我们项目的方法。

其次,布鲁克斯强调了“延迟演示效应”的问题。他认为,开发人员往往会将演示功能的时间推迟到最后,这可能会导致无法及时发现和解决问题。相反,应该尽早演示功能,以便及时发现和解决问题。

再次,需求的多变性是软件开发中常见的问题。需求往往会在项目的早期阶段发生变化,因此我们需要能够适应变化的开发流程和方法。

此外,好的项目管理可以帮助团队更好地协作和沟通,同时提高项目的效率和质量。布鲁克斯提供了一些项目管理的建议,如正确估算时间、制定清晰的目标和计划、及时识别和解决问题等。

posted @ 2023-03-31 19:29  分解1  阅读(22)  评论(0)    收藏  举报